Understanding Why Acoustic Guitar Action Rises Over Time

An acoustic guitar is a living, breathing sculpture of tonewoods held in a state of delicate tension. To understand What is Guitar Action?, simply measure the vertical gap between the top of your frets and the bottom of your strings. When this distance increases, the instrument feels stiff and unresponsive. Learning how to lower action on acoustic guitar begins with recognizing that your instrument is under constant physical stress. This isn't a static object; it's a dynamic system of wood and steel.

A standard set of light-gauge bronze strings exerts over 160 lbs of pull. This relentless force acts like a slow-motion lever, trying to fold the guitar in half over time. Over years, or even decades, the wood begins to "creep." This isn't a failure of craftsmanship; it's the inevitable result of physics acting on organic material. While a simple setup might address minor seasonal shifts, a true change in the neck angle is a structural evolution. You must distinguish between "neck relief," which is the curve of the fretboard, and "neck angle," which is the pitch at which the neck meets the body. One is a routine adjustment; the other requires professional intervention to restore the builder's original geometric intent.

The Role of Humidity in Action Height

Wood is hygroscopic, meaning it constantly exchanges moisture with the surrounding air. When humidity drops, your guitar's soundboard loses moisture and physically shrinks. This causes the arch of the top to flatten or "sink," which pulls the bridge downward. Paradoxically, this can actually lower the action to the point of buzzing, while high humidity swells the top and raises the strings. Signs Your Action Issues Are Structural

Not every playability issue can be fixed with a truss rod wrench. You're likely facing a structural neck angle shift if your action remains high even when the neck is perfectly straight. Look closely at your bridge. If the "saddle reveal," the amount of white material visible above the bridge wood, is less than 1/16 of an inch, there's no room left to sand. Another red flag is "bellying," where the area behind the bridge pins noticeably bulges upward due to the bridge rotating under tension. These aren't just setup quirks; they're clear indicators that the instrument's geometry has shifted. The Straight-Edge Test: How to Accurately Check Your Neck Angle

Precision diagnostics are the hallmark of a true master luthier. While some enthusiasts suggest you can simply "eyeball" your instrument’s geometry, high-performance instruments like Collings Guitars demand a more rigorous, specialized approach. To understand how to lower action on acoustic guitar with absolute accuracy, you must first verify the neck angle using the industry-standard 24-inch straight edge. This tool reveals the structural truth that a casual visual inspection often hides, providing a clear window into the instrument's geometric soul.

Begin by ensuring your guitar is tuned to pitch. Measuring geometry under the 160 lbs of real-world tension we discussed earlier is non-negotiable. Wood is a flexible medium, and its shape changes significantly once those strings are pulled to frequency. Next, carefully adjust the truss rod until the neck profile is perfectly flat. This step is vital because it eliminates any "noise" from neck relief, allowing the straight edge to represent the actual plane of the frets as it extends toward the bridge. Lay the straight edge along the center of the fretboard, ensuring it spans from the nut down toward the body.

Interpreting the Straight-Edge Alignment

In an ideal scenario, the straight edge should rest exactly on top of the bridge wood, just skimming the surface without being blocked by it. This indicates the neck is perfectly pitched to allow for a healthy saddle height and optimal string energy transfer. However, if the straight edge hits the side of the bridge wood well below the top, you've identified a "Reset Required" case. Even a 1/64-inch deviation at this junction can fundamentally alter the instrument's tactile response, making the strings feel unnecessarily stubborn under your fingers.

Quantifying the Shift with Feeler Gauges

For those who seek the highest level of precision, feeler gauges are essential for measuring the specific gap between the straight edge and the bridge top. We define the "Playability Limit" as the point where this gap exceeds 1/32 of an inch. At this stage, attempting to lower the action by sanding the saddle usually results in a shallow break angle, which robs the guitar of its volume and harmonic complexity. The bridge line is the critical diagnostic marker for luthier evaluations, serving as the definitive baseline for all structural decisions. Assessing the Saddle and Bridge: The Mechanics of Lowering Action

Lowering the strings at the saddle is the most common approach when researching how to lower action on acoustic guitar. However, this process is governed by a strict mathematical law: the 2:1 ratio. To reduce your action by 1/64 of an inch at the 12th fret, you must remove exactly 2/64 of an inch from the bottom of the saddle. This mechanical reality means that small adjustments at the bridge have a halved effect at the midpoint of the string. Before you reach for the sandpaper, evaluate your "Saddle Reveal." This is the visible height of the saddle above the bridge wood. A healthy reveal typically sits between 3/32 and 1/8 of an inch. If you have less than 1/16 of an inch of material showing, you've reached the limit of what a simple setup can achieve.

Preserving the "Break Angle" is just as critical as the height itself. Strings need a steep downward slope from the saddle into the bridge pin holes to create enough downward pressure to drive the soundboard. If this angle becomes too shallow, the guitar loses its punch and clarity. Some may suggest "shaving the bridge" to create more reveal, but this is a destructive red flag for collectors. It thins the bridge wood, weakens the structural integrity of the top, and significantly devalues heirloom instruments. A bridge that has been sanded down is a permanent scar that often signals a guitar in need of a much more serious intervention.

Inspecting the Internal Bridge Plate

Sometimes, the problem isn't the saddle at all. Use a small mirror to inspect the internal bridge plate for "ball-end creep." Over years of use, string ball-ends can chew through a wooden bridge plate, allowing the strings to sit higher than intended. This wear can cause the top to "belly" and distort your measurements, making it seem like the neck angle is the culprit. Neck Reset vs. Setup: Choosing the Right Path to Lower Action

The decision to modify a high-end instrument should never be taken lightly. When exploring how to lower action on acoustic guitar, you'll eventually face a crossroads: a non-invasive setup or a significant structural reset. These two paths represent vastly different levels of intervention. A traditional dovetail neck joint, found on a classic Martin Guitar, requires a specialized process of steaming and hand-fitting to alter the neck angle. Conversely, the modular Taylor Guitars NT neck system allows for precision adjustments using laser-cut shims. Both methods aim for the same goal, but the technical execution varies based on the heritage of the build.

We establish a "Mandatory Reset" threshold when the action remains high despite having less than 1/16 of an inch of saddle reveal remaining. At this point, the geometry is fundamentally compromised. There's a common misconception that a neck reset devalues a fine instrument. For an heirloom-quality piece, a professional reset is actually a value-add. It restores the original playability and ensures the guitar can perform for another fifty years. Finding the "Setup Sweet Spot" occurs when the neck angle is still healthy, but the nut slots are too shallow or the truss rod needs refinement to eliminate mid-neck stiffness.

When a Professional Setup Is Sufficient

A setup is often all that's required if your straight edge still hits the very top of the bridge and you have 1/8 of an inch or more of saddle height to work with. In these cases, we focus on the finer details of playability. Nut slot depth is a frequently overlooked factor. If the strings are too high at the nut, the first three frets will feel unnecessarily difficult to press. Intermediate players should always start with a comprehensive professional setup. It is the most cost-effective way to improve feel without committing to structural woodworking.

When a Neck Reset Is Non-Negotiable

Structural intervention becomes inevitable when the straight edge hits 1/16 of an inch or more below the bridge top. If your saddle has been sanded flush with the bridge wood and the action is still uncomfortably high, you've run out of room for "quick fixes." Professional Luthier Care for High-End Heirloom Guitars

A neck reset is the pinnacle of acoustic restoration. It is often described as "major surgery" for a reason. The process requires a master’s touch to inject live steam into the neck joint, softening century-old hide glue or modern adhesives without compromising the surrounding tonewoods. This delicate application of heat and moisture allows the neck to be separated from the body, enabling the luthier to hand-carve the heel to a precise new angle. This isn't just about how to lower action on acoustic guitar; it is about reclaiming the instrument's structural soul. Every shaving of wood is a permanent decision that affects the guitar's geometry for the next half-century.

Preservation is the guiding light of professional luthier care. A successful reset should be invisible. This means the luthier must possess the artisanal skill to match vintage finishes and ensure the fingerboard extension remains perfectly flat against the soundboard. How often does a high-end acoustic guitar need a neck reset?

Most premium acoustic guitars require a neck reset every 20 to 30 years as the wood naturally "creeps" under 160 lbs of string tension. However, this timeline depends heavily on environmental factors like humidity and temperature stability. Some vintage pieces may last longer with meticulous care, while others might shift sooner. Regularly checking your neck angle with a straight edge helps you identify when the geometry has fundamentally changed beyond a standard setup's reach.

Can I lower my action just by adjusting the truss rod?

No, the truss rod is designed to manage neck relief, which is the slight curvature of the fretboard, rather than overall action height. While a truss rod adjustment can subtly change the feel, it isn't a solution for how to lower action on acoustic guitar when the problem is structural. Attempting to fix high action by over-tightening the rod can cause unwanted buzzing or even permanent damage to the neck's internal components.

Will lowering the action make my guitar buzz?

Lowering the action increases the risk of fret buzz if the frets aren't perfectly level or if the strings lack the clearance to vibrate freely. Your playing style also dictates the "buzz threshold." A heavy strummer needs higher action to accommodate wide string excursions, while a light fingerstyle player can enjoy a much lower profile. A professional setup balances these factors, ensuring the strings are as low as possible without sacrificing clarity or projection.

What is the difference between a bolt-on and a dovetail neck reset?

Dovetail neck resets are traditional, invasive procedures found on brands like Martin, requiring steam to soften the glue before the joint can be separated. Bolt-on systems, such as the Taylor NT neck, are modular and much more efficient to adjust. Instead of carving wood, a luthier uses precision-cut shims to change the neck angle. Both methods achieve the same geometric goal, but the dovetail requires a higher level of artisanal woodworking and finish preservation.

Is it safe to sand my own guitar saddle to lower the action?

Sanding a saddle is a common DIY task, but it is risky for owners of boutique instruments. It's incredibly easy to sand the bottom unevenly, which ruins the contact with the bridge and kills your tone. Furthermore, you must understand how to lower action on acoustic guitar without destroying the break angle. If you remove too much material, you'll lose the downward pressure needed to drive the soundboard, resulting in a thin, lifeless sound.
